Federal Express International
- Complete
a Fed Ex Waybill.
This should be typed as there are several copies to be printed through
and as you may be sending to or through non-English speaking countries.
It is important that the information be clear and precise in order
to receive optimal service. Your phone number and that of the recipient
are very important in case of any problems with the delivery. Manifests
are required for packages.
- Fed Ex envelopes and PAKs are
available for your use at the Mail Center.
- Deliver to the Mail Center before
3:00 PM.
- Please note that the service time
does not include weekends but only business days only. If you are told
that a package should arrive in three days, that means 3 business days.
- Delivery times are estimates only.
They are correct only if your package goes through customs smoothly.
Again, the more complete the waybill, the better your chances are of
quick delivery.
- Be sure to be exact in your description
of goods. Business papers, manuscripts, contracts, airline tickets,
checks, letters, books, cassettes, CDs, videos, computer disks etc.
are all good descriptions. Gifts, traveling materials etc. are not.
Customs needs your description to be exact.
- Give a declared value for the
package.
